The Estée Lauder Companies Inc. manufactures, markets, and sells skin care, makeup, fragrance, and hair care products worldwide. The company provides skin care products, including moisturizers, serums, cleansers, toners, eye care, body care, exfoliators, acne care and oil correctors, facial masks, and sun care products; and makeup products, such as foundations, powders, concealers and setting sprays, lipsticks, lip liners and lip glosses, mascaras, and eyeshadows and eyeliners, as well as compacts, brushes, and other makeup tools. It also offers fragrance products in various forms comprising parfum, eau de parfum, eau de toilette, eau de cologne, and body spray, as well as lotions, creams, powders, candles and soaps; and hair care products, including shampoos, conditioners, styling products, treatment, finishing sprays, and hair color products, as well as sells ancillary products and services. The company provides its products under the La Mer, Jo Malone London, TOM FORD, AERIN Beauty, Le Labo, Editions de Parfums Frédéric Malle, KILIAN PARIS, BALMAIN Beauty, Estée Lauder, Clinique, M·A·C, The Ordinary, Aveda, Bobbi Brown Cosmetics, Too Faced, Dr.Jart+, Bumble and bumble, Smashbox, Darphin Paris, Lab Series, Avestan, Loopha, Origins, NIOD, Aramis, and GLAMGLOW brands. It sells its products through department stores, duty-free retailers, specialty multi retailers, online pure players, upscale perfumeries and pharmacies, and top-tier salons and spas, as well as direct-to-consumer businesses across freestanding stores, and brand websites and third-party online platforms. The Estée Lauder Companies Inc. was founded in 1946 and is based in New York, New York.
